JavaScript Category labels on a kendo UI bar chart

I'm trying to display category labels on the x-axis on a bar chart but can't work out how to do this. Here's the HTML and JS:

<!DOCTYPE html>
<html xmlns="http://www.w3.org/1999/xhtml">
<head>
    <title></title>
</head>
<body>
    <div id="chart"></div>
    <script src="js/thirdParty/jquery.js"></script>
    <script src="js/thirdParty/kendo.all.min.js"></script>
    <script>
        $(function () {
            $("#chart").kendoChart({
                legend: {
                    visible: false
                },
                seriesDefaults: {
                    type: "column"
                },
                series: [{
                    name: "Category A",
                    data: [5]
                }, {
                    name: "Category B",
                    data: [20]
                }, {
                    name: "Category C",
                    data: [10]
                }],
            })
        });
    </script>
</body>
</html>

The following screen shot highlights in a red box where I am trying to put the labels:

enter image description here

Any help would be appreciated.

Answer:1

In your case, you have provided 3 series. if you were intention was to create single series with three different X plot points, then the right way to do that is as below:

$("#chart2").kendoChart({
                legend: {
                    visible: true
                },
                seriesDefaults: {
                    type: "column"
                },
                series: [{
                    data: [5,10,20]
                }],
              categoryAxis: [{
        categories: ["Category A", "Category B","Category C"]
      }]

            });

What I have done is - I have said that Xaxis will have 3 plot points and the series contains a single array data with 3 y plot points.

here is the JSBin - http://jsbin.com/aroquki/1/edit

Hope this helps.

Answer:2

I want to know if there is a way to prevent multiple routes on the same time to instantiate the component if the user is not logged in. for example: angular.module('app', []) .controller('...

I want to know if there is a way to prevent multiple routes on the same time to instantiate the component if the user is not logged in. for example: angular.module('app', []) .controller('...

  1. angular router activate
  2. angular activate router outlet
  3. angular router enabletracing
  4. angular router enable debug
  5. angular activate routing
  6. angular router-outlet activate event
  7. angular router canactivate
  8. angular router link activate
  9. angular router activatedroute
  10. angular routing canactivate
  11. angular 6 router outlet activate event
  12. angular 5 router outlet activate
  13. angular 4 router-outlet activate

Say for example I have an array that looks like this: var myArray = [[1,2,3],[1,2,3,4],[1,2],[1,2]]; I'm trying to find the first shortest array inside myArray which in this case would be myArray[2]....

Say for example I have an array that looks like this: var myArray = [[1,2,3],[1,2,3,4],[1,2],[1,2]]; I'm trying to find the first shortest array inside myArray which in this case would be myArray[2]....

  1. what is the stafford act
  2. what is a national emergency
  3. whatsapp
  4. whataburger
  5. what stocks to buy today
  6. what time is it
  7. what is my ip
  8. what song is this
  9. what is a state of emergency
  10. what is a dry cough
  11. what happens in a national emergency
  12. what does ���� mean
  13. what does a national emergency mean
  14. what to watch
  15. whataburger menu
  16. what is the weather
  17. what is rsv
  18. what is gluten
  19. what is pv
  20. what is a boomer

I am using a form to collect data. Once the user hits submit, it is suppose to update the user and question documents. The function works on desktop but not on mobile. When I hard code the values ...

I am using a form to collect data. Once the user hits submit, it is suppose to update the user and question documents. The function works on desktop but not on mobile. When I hard code the values ...

  1. event.target not working
  2. event.target not working in firefox
  3. event.target not working in ie
  4. event.target not working in safari
  5. event.target not working in chrome
  6. event.target not working react
  7. event.target not working in mozilla
  8. event.target.id not working
  9. event.target.value not working
  10. event.target.matches not working in ie
  11. event.target.closest not working in ie
  12. event.target.id not working react
  13. event.target.value not working react
  14. event.target.focus not working
  15. event.target.playvideo() not working
  16. event.target.name not working
  17. event.target.selectedoptions not working in ie
  18. event.target.matches not working
  19. event.target.closest not working
  20. event.target.id not working in lightning

I'm not sure why this .show() method not working within the .click() function? The alert is displayed correctly, but the page overlay is not. html <!-- page overlay for login --> <span id="...

I'm not sure why this .show() method not working within the .click() function? The alert is displayed correctly, but the page overlay is not. html <!-- page overlay for login --> <span id="...

  1. jquery show not working
  2. jquery show not working after hide
  3. jquery show not working visibility hidden
  4. jquery show not working in chrome
  5. jquery show not working before ajax call
  6. jquery show not working in ie11
  7. jquery show not working in firefox
  8. jquery show not working safari
  9. jquery show not working on div
  10. jquery show not working on hidden
  11. jquery show not working in ie
  12. jquery show not working iframe
  13. jquery show hide not working
  14. jquery show hide not working in chrome
  15. jquery show slow not working
  16. jquery show method not working
  17. jquery show function not working
  18. jquery show animation not working
  19. jquery show modal not working
  20. jquery show duration not working